Output 86820b6bf80704b230ee2c03a6452982584b14fc7bb52e9e7ea3ab4e23afa275:0

value
2500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 859e47ca9e817f64decc4b929596262480081b46 OP_EQUAL
address
3DsXQaHPtH1SuNWngBv1b4soptBXPMtX2A
transaction
86820b6bf80704b230ee2c03a6452982584b14fc7bb52e9e7ea3ab4e23afa275
spent
true